首页> 外国专利> METHOD OF PRODUCING BONE COMPATIBLE TITANIUM MATERIAL AND BONE COMPATIBLE TITANIUM MATERIAL

PROBLEM TO BE SOLVED: To form a calcium phosphate-based compound layer which shows high adhesion properties to titanium or a titanium alloy, is extremely thin, and is bioactive on a surface of the titanium or the titanium alloy easily and inexpensively.;SOLUTION: A method of producing a bone compatible titanium material includes: a process of preparing a HAP (Hydroxyapatite) slurry 5 by mixing a HAP powder 2 and distilled water 3; a process of embedding a specimen 6 composed of the titanium or the titanium alloy in the HAP slurry 5; and a process of forming an HAP layer with a thickness of 5-100 nm on the surface of the specimen 6 by performing a thermal treatment on the HAP slurry 5 in which the specimen 6 is embedded in the atmosphere.;COPYRIGHT: (C)2011,JPO&INPIT
